Spotme wins EIBTM WorldWide Technology Watch Award. The New Spotme is a wireless communication system for meetings, conferences, and events. The centerpiece of the service is a purpose-built wireless handheld device that provides event information and communication tools to participants. Leading Chinese Inbound Wholesaler to debut at Arabian Travel Market 2007. The semi-government-owned Top China Travel (TCT), one of China’s leading B2B inbound travel wholesalers, will make its Middle East exhibition debut at the Arabian Travel Market (ATM) 2007 this May to seize a share of outbound tourism from the region which it forecasts will rise by 20% this year.
